6pm: The Titanic Exhibition was great! You go through parts of the cabins and then they have it set up so you feel like you are outside on the deck and you can feel how cold the air was on the night that it sunk. They give you an example of a boarding pass with info from one of the passengers and at the end there is a board with all the names organized by who lived/died. My person lived. It makes you mad knowing this happened and it didn't have to. They only had 12 lifeboats and they were supposed to have 36 and they had been given 2 warnings about those icebergs. It takes 2.5 hrs down and then 2.5 hrs back for divers to get to the ship and get these artifacts. I usually go through museums pretty quick but I read almost every piece of info in this exhibition.
